The New Me centers on Millie, a thirty-year-old woman living in Chicago. She is misanthropic, morose, and struggling with untreated depression. A temporary receptionist at a high-end designer furniture showroom, Millie spends her days performing a thankless, mind-numbing job alongside two vapid colleagues. Her evenings are spent alone in her empty apartment, oscillating between fierce self-recrimination and mild delusion, fixating on the many small ways she could finally change her life.
Primarily first-person from Millie’s perspective, the novel also includes third-person chapters from her coworkers, revealing their own hidden miseries and biases. The Guardian Plot Summary

Millie is obsessed with the idea of becoming a better, more stable, more "put-together" version of herself. However, this desire is constantly thwarted by her own inertia, her resentment, and the bleak reality of her surroundings. She believes that if she can just acquire the right clothes, get the right full-time job, or lose weight, her problems will disappear.
